Bloomington Police Department | Bloomington | McLean County | IL | Body-worn Cameras | Axon |
As of 2019, 97 Bloomington Police Department officers wear Axon body-worn cameras.

Bloomington Police Department | Bloomington | McLean County | IL | Ring/Neighbors Partnership | Ring |
The Bloomington Police Department signed an agreement with Amazon's home surveillance equipment company, Ring, in 2019 to gain special access to the company's Neighbors app.

Bloomington Police Department | Bloomington | Hennepin County | MN | Drones | |
The Bloomington Police Department spent $1,070 on its unmanned aerial vehicle program in 2020. The agency flew a drone 23 times without a warrant that year.
